FRAX 200

Overview

The Sweep Frequency Response Analysers FRAX series is designed for testing the mechanical and electrical integrity of power transformers using SFRA technology. It applies a sweep frequency test signal and records the transformer response to create a unique fingerprint. Moreover, this fingerprint helps detect winding displacement, shorted turns, open windings, loose clamping structures, core movement, and hoop buckling. In addition, the analyser supports accurate comparison with reference fingerprints for fault identification. The frequency range covers 0.1 Hz to 25 MHz, allowing detailed transformer analysis. Therefore, users can perform highly sensitive diagnostics across different transformer conditions. Also, the system offers fast testing with a typical measurement time of 64 seconds and a fast mode of 37 seconds. Furthermore, the compact structure supports easy field handling. As a result, maintenance becomes faster, safer, and more reliable.

About Product

The FRAX series is a high-precision Sweep Frequency Response Analyser developed for transformer mechanical integrity testing and advanced insulation diagnostics. It performs SFRA by injecting a low-voltage sweep frequency sinusoidal signal across transformer windings and measuring transfer function response over a frequency domain of 0.1 Hz to 25 MHz. Moreover, it detects axial displacement, radial deformation, winding collapse, shorted windings, open circuits, core movement, and broken clamping structures. In addition, impedance versus frequency and admittance versus frequency analysis improves diagnostic capability for complex transformer faults. The analyser supports up to 32,000 test points per sweep for high-resolution measurement. Therefore, detailed signature comparison becomes more accurate. Also, built-in demagnetisation, automatic testing, and ground loop detection improve testing reliability. Furthermore, shielded cable technology ensures repeatable results with reduced external interference.

Technology & Benefits

The FRAX series uses advanced Sweep Frequency Response Analysis technology to detect transformer faults with high precision and repeatability. It injects controlled low-voltage signals across a wide frequency spectrum and measures transformer response to create a diagnostic fingerprint. Therefore, winding deformation, core displacement, shorted turns, and structural failures can be identified without opening the transformer. Moreover, this non-destructive testing method improves maintenance safety and reduces service interruptions. In addition, digital analysis software supports magnitude, phase, impedance, and admittance views for better interpretation. Also, built-in ground loop detection and demagnetisation improve test stability and result consistency. Furthermore, fast testing mode reduces inspection time during shutdown periods. As a result, utilities can reduce unplanned outages and costly repairs. Finally, FRAX150 and FRAX200 improve transformer life management, maintenance planning, and long-term asset reliability.

Key Features

  • Sweep Frequency Response Analysis (SFRA) testing
  • Frequency range from 0.1 Hz to 25 MHz
  • Detects winding deformation and displacement
  • Identifies shorted and open windings
  • Detects loose and broken clamping structures
  • Core movement and core connection fault detection
  • Hoop buckling and transformer mechanical fault analysis
  • Typical test time of 64 seconds
  • Fast mode testing in 37 seconds
  • Up to 32,000 test points per frequency sweep
  • Impedance and admittance frequency analysis
  • Advanced software with magnitude and phase display
  • Built-in ground loop detection
  • Automatic testing and demagnetisation (FRAX200)
  • Wireless connectivity and USB-C support (FRAX200)
  • Integrated PC with sunlight-readable display (FRAX150)
  • Rugged portable design for field use
  • Operating temperature range from -20°C to +50°C
